The bottleneck in my songwriting is definitely writing the lyrics.
Words don't come easily.
I know I should read more... poetry, fiction etc.
Do you have any advice... any web resources that you could recommend that might help me out here ?

Read more books. Listen to more lyrics. I don't honestly think there's any web resources that'll compensate for a lack of that.
It has to come from the heart or it's not worth it.
It doesn't have to make sense literally, only emotionally.
